html, body
{
  margin: 0px;
  padding: 0px;
  border: 0px;
  height: 100%;
  width: 100%;
  font-weight: normal;
  font-family: arial;
  font-style: normal;
  text-decoration: none;
  font-size: 11px;
  color: #151515;  
  background: #ffffff;
}

table.all 
{
  height : 100%;
  width  : 100%;
}

img {border:0px;}
div {font-size: 11px; }
td {font-size: 11px; }
form { margin: 0px; padding: 0px; border: 0px; }

.up {text-transform: uppercase;}

.bg_site {}
.bg_left  {}
.bg_menu_top  {background: url(/img/site/back_top.jpg)  no-repeat top left;}
.bg_middle {}
.bg_bottom  {background-color:#EEF2F5;}

.bg_block_title {}
.bg_block_info  {}

.bg_lvl2   {}
.bg_lvl2_2 {}

.bg_menu_juridic  
{
	background: ;
	padding-left: 10px;
}
.bg_menu_fizic  
{
	background: ;
	padding-left: 10px;
}
.bg_menu_despre  
{
	background: ;
	padding-left: 10px;
}

.whitee{color:#ffffff;font-weight:bold;font-size:12px;}

.bg_btn_1 {background: url(/img/site/bg_btn_1.gif) repeat-x bottom;}
.bg_btn_2 {background: url(/img/site/btn_2_bg.gif) repeat-x bottom;}

.bg_ee {background: #808080;}
.bg_23 {background: #808080;}
.bg_f4 {background: #808080;}
.bg_dd {background: #808080;}
.bg_fe {background: #808080;}
.bg_ff {background: #808080;}
.bg_82 {background: #808080;}
.bg_be {background: #808080;}

.linep_bot {background: url(/img/site/lp.gif) repeat-x bottom;}
.linep_top {background: url(/img/site/lp.gif) repeat-x top;}

.lp2 {background: url(/img/site/lp2.gif) repeat-x top;}

.border_D4 {border: #D4E3E5 1px solid;}

.bor_D8        {border: #D8D8D8 1px solid; background: #ffffff;}
.b_promo       {border:#CECECE 2px solid;}
.b_bloc_b      {border:#DFE4EA 1px solid;}
.bor_D8_bottom {border-bottom: #DFE4EA 1px solid;}
.bor_D8_top    {border-top: #D8D8D8 1px solid;}
.bor_D8_left   {border-left: #D8D8D8 1px solid;}
.bor_D8_right  {border-right: #D8D8D8 1px solid;}

.b_bloc{border-bottom: #C8D0DB 1px solid;border-right:#C8D0DB 1px solid;border-left:#C8D0DB 1px solid;}
.b_bloc_bb{border-bottom: #C8D0DB 1px solid;}
.b_img{border: #C8D0DB 1px solid;}

.bor_DD         {border: #BDD5A9 1px solid;}
.bor_DD_bottom  {border-bottom: #BDD5A9 1px solid;}
.bor_DD_left    {border-left: #BDD5A9 1px solid;}
.bor_DD_right   {border-right: #BDD5A9 1px solid;}

.bor_77        {border: #237721 1px solid;}
.bor_77_left   {border-left: #237721 1px solid;}
.bor_77_right  {border-right: #237721 1px solid;}
.bor_77_top    {border-top: #237721 1px solid;}

.border_DA_top    {border-top: #DADADA 1px solid;}
.border_DA_bottom {border-bottom: #DADADA 1px solid;}

.pad_1      {padding: 1px 1px 1px 1px;}
.pad1top    {padding-top: 1px;}
.pad1left   {padding-left: 1px;}
.pad1right  {padding-right: 1px;}

.pad_5      {padding: 5px;}
.pad5top    {padding-top: 5px;}
.pad5bottom {padding-bottom: 5px;}
.pad5left   {padding-left: 5px;}
.pad5right  {padding-right: 5px;}

.pad_10      {padding: 10px 10px 10px 10px;}
.pad10bottom {padding-bottom: 10px;}
.pad10top    {padding-top: 10px;}
.pad10left   {padding-left: 10px;}
.pad10right  {padding-right: 10px;}
.pad_bloc    {padding:40px 15px 38px 18px;}

.pad15left  {padding-left: 15px;}
.pad15right {padding-right: 15px;}
.pad15top   {padding-top: 15px;}

.pad_20    {padding: 20px 20px 20px 20px;}
.pad20left {padding-left:20px;}

.pad_30    {padding: 10px 30px 35px 30px;}
.pad_25    {padding: 0 25px 20px 35px;}


.h34 {height: 34px;}

.c_c{color:#4B6671;}

.mt_cl{background: url(/img/site/mt_cl.jpg)  no-repeat top left;}
.mt_cr{background: url(/img/site/mt_cr.jpg)  no-repeat top left;}
.mt_back{background: url(/img/site/mt_back.jpg)  repeat-x top;}

.mt_cl_i{background: url(/img/site/mt_cl_i.jpg)  no-repeat top left;}
.mt_cr_i{background: url(/img/site/mt_cr_i.jpg)  no-repeat top left;}
.mt_back_i{background: url(/img/site/mt_back_i.jpg)  repeat-x top;}

.titl_cr{background: url(/img/site/titl_cr.jpg)  no-repeat top left;}
.titl_cl{background: url(/img/site/titl_cl.jpg)  no-repeat top left;}
.titl_back{background: url(/img/site/titl_back.jpg)  repeat-x top;}
.titl_st
{
	font-size:22px;
	color:#054467;
	font-weight:bold;
	padding-top:5px;
	padding-bottom:7px;
	padding-left:10px;
}

.promo_fl{background: url(/img/site/promo_fl.jpg)  no-repeat left;}
.promo_fr{background: url(/img/site/promo_fr.jpg)  no-repeat right;}
.promo_back{background: url(/img/site/promo_back.jpg)  repeat-x right;}

.txt_und {text-decoration: underline;}
.txt_nund {text-decoration: none;}

.mbot{color:#054465;font-size:12px;}

.hidden { visibility: hidden; display: none;}
.visible { visibility: visible; display: block;}




.p_title{color:#074166;font-weight:bold;font-size:22px;padding-bottom:20px}
.p_ftitle{color:#074166;font-weight:bold;font-size:18px;padding-bottom:19px;}
.p_ftext{color:#4D6476;font-size:12px;padding-bottom:17px;}
.p_fpret{color:#0B8647;font-size:18px;padding-bottom:30px;}

.promo_dl{background: url(/img/site/promo_dl.jpg)  no-repeat left;}
.promo_dr{background: url(/img/site/promo_dr.jpg)  no-repeat right;}
.promo_dback{background: url(/img/site/promo_dback.jpg)  repeat-x right;}

.promo_l{background: url(/img/site/promo_l.jpg)  no-repeat left;}
.promo_r{background: url(/img/site/promo_r.jpg)  no-repeat right;}
.promo_lback{background: url(/img/site/promo_lback.jpg)  repeat-x left;}

.promo_title{color:#08426A;font-size:12px;font-weight:bold;padding:5px 5px 5px 0px;}
.promo_pret{color:#0C8446;font-size:14px;font-weight:bold;}

.sec_ctr{background: url(/img/site/sec_clr.jpg)  no-repeat right;}
.sec_ctl{background: url(/img/site/sec_clt.jpg)  no-repeat left;}
.sec_cbl{background: url(/img/site/sec_cbl.jpg)  no-repeat left;}
.sec_cbr{background: url(/img/site/sec_cbr.jpg)  no-repeat right;}
.sec_l{background: url(/img/site/sec_l.jpg)  repeat-y left;}
.sec_r{background: url(/img/site/sec_r.jpg)  repeat-y right;}
.sec_t{background: url(/img/site/sec_t.jpg)  repeat-x top;}
.sec_b{background: url(/img/site/sec_b.jpg)  repeat-x bottom;}

.p_cbr{background: url(/img/site/p_cbr.jpg)  no-repeat right;}
.p_cbl{background: url(/img/site/p_cbl.jpg)  no-repeat left;}
.p_ctl{background: url(/img/site/p_ctl.jpg)  no-repeat left;}
.p_ctr{background: url(/img/site/p_ctr.jpg)  no-repeat right;}
.p_t{background: url(/img/site/p_t.jpg)  repeat-x top;}
.p_b{background: url(/img/site/p_b.jpg)  repeat-x bottom;}
.p_r{background: url(/img/site/p_r.jpg)  repeat-y right;}
.p_l{background: url(/img/site/p_l.jpg)  repeat-y left;}

.bloc_l{background: url(/img/site/bloc_l.jpg)  no-repeat left;}
.bloc_r{background: url(/img/site/bloc_r.jpg)  no-repeat right;}
.bloc_back{background: url(/img/site/bloc_back.jpg)  repeat-x right;}

.sec_title{color:#054165;font-size:12px;font-weight:bold;}

.bloc_den{color:#064266;font-weight:bold;font-size:22px;}
.bloc_cons{color:#4E6575;font-size:17px;font-weight:bold;}
.bloc_ml{background: url(/img/site/bloc_ml.jpg)  no-repeat left;}
.bloc_mr{background: url(/img/site/bloc_mr.jpg)  no-repeat right;}
.bloc_mback{background: url(/img/site/bloc_mback.jpg)  repeat-x top;}
.bloc_mli{background: url(/img/site/bloc_mli.jpg)  no-repeat left;}
.bloc_mri{background: url(/img/site/bloc_mri.jpg)  no-repeat right;}
.bloc_mbacki{background: url(/img/site/bloc_mbacki.jpg)  repeat-x top;}
.bloc_descrt{color:#4D6474;font-size:12px;}
.bloc_date{color:#064266;font-weight:bold;font-size:12px;}
.bloc_trim{color:#4D6474;font-size:12px;}
.bloc_info{color:#064266;font-size:12px;font-weight:bold;}
.bloc_m{color:#386785;font-size:14px;font-weight:bold;cursor:pointer;}
.a_mi{vertical-align:middle;}

.s_but{
   color: #184BA4;
   background-color: transparent;
   text-decoration: underline;
   
   border: none;
   cursor: pointer;
   cursor: hand;
	}
	
.crit
{
	color:#4E6573;
	text-decoration:underline;
	cursor:pointer;
}


.bloc_apart{color:#074166;font-size:20px;font-weight:bold;padding-top:20px;padding-bottom:20px;}
.bloc_st{	
	font-size:14px;
	color:#054467;
	font-weight:bold;
	padding-top:5px;
	padding-bottom:7px;
	padding-left:10px;
	}
	
.bloc_st2{	
	font-size:12px;
	color:#054467;
	font-weight:bold;
	padding-top:5px;
	padding-bottom:7px;
	padding-left:10px;
	}


.blu{color:#6699CE;}

.sec_listc{color:#054165;}

.m_tc{color:#044364;text-decoration:none;font-size:16px;}

.bld{font-weight:bold;}

.bg_lr{background: url(/img/site/site_back.jpg)  repeat-x top;}

.m_bot{color:#064267;}

.f_send{color:#074368;}

A {color:#184BA4}

a.page_menu
{ 
 font-size: 10px;
 color: #000000;  
 text-decoration: none;
}

a.page_menu:hover
{ 
 font-size: 10px;
 color: #ffffff;  
 text-decoration: underline;
}

a.menulvl_1
{
 font-size: 15px;
 color: #000000;  
 font-weight: bold;
 text-decoration: none; 
}
a.menulvl_1:hover
{ 
 font-size: 15px;
 color: #ffffff;  
 font-weight: bold;
 text-decoration: underline; 
}

a.menulvl_2
{
 font-size: 12px;
 color: #000000;  
 font-weight: bold;
 text-decoration: none; 
}
a.menulvl_2:hover
{ 
 font-size: 12px;
 color: #ffffff;
 font-weight: bold;
 text-decoration: underline; 
}

a.menulvl_2_sel
{
 font-size: 12px;
 color: #000000;  
 font-weight: bold;
 text-decoration: none; 
}
a.menulvl_2_sel:hover
{ 
 font-size: 12px;
 color: #000000;
 font-weight: bold;
 text-decoration: underline; 
}

a.menulvl_3
{
 font-size: 12px;
 color: #808080;  
 text-decoration: none; 
}
a.menulvl_3:hover
{ 
 font-size: 12px;
 color: #ffffff; 
 text-decoration: underline; 
}

a.menulvl_3_sel
{
 font-size: 12px;
 color: #000000;  
 font-weight: bold;
 text-decoration: none; 
}
a.menulvl_3_sel:hover
{ 
 font-size: 12px;
 color: #000000;
 font-weight: bold; 
 text-decoration: underline; 
}


a.menulvl_4
{
 font-size: 12px;
 color: #000000;  
 text-decoration: none; 
}
a.menulvl_4:hover
{ 
 font-size: 12px;
 color: #000000; 
 text-decoration: underline; 
}

a.menulvl_4_sel
{
 font-size: 12px;
 color: #000000;
 font-weight: bold;   
 text-decoration: none; 
}
a.menulvl_4_sel:hover
{ 
 font-size: 12px;
 color: #000000;
 font-weight: bold;  
 text-decoration: underline; 
}
a.menulvl_4_sel2
{
 font-size: 12px;
 color: #808080;
 font-weight: bold;   
 text-decoration: none; 
}

a.t_69_10
{ 
 font-size: 10px;
 color: #696969;  
 text-decoration: none;
}

a.t_69_10:hover
{ 
 font-size: 10px;
 color: #696969;  
 text-decoration: underline;
}

.t_ff_10
{ 
 font-size: 10px;
 color: #ffffff;  
 text-decoration: none;
}

a.t_ff_10:hover
{ 
 font-size: 10px;
 color: #ffffff;  
 text-decoration: underline;
}

.t_81_10
{
	color: #81BB7E;
	font-size: 10px; 
}

span.succes
{
  color: #247822;
	font-size: 12px;
}

span.error
{
  color: #DA2626;
  font-size: 12px;
}

span.t_35_10
{
	color: #808080;
	font-size: 10px; 
}

span.t_CB_10
{
	color: #CBE6BD;
	font-size: 10px; 
}

span.t_ff_10
{
	color: #ffffff;
	font-size: 10px; 
}

span.t_81_10
{
	color: #81BB7E;
	font-size: 10px; 
}

span.t_69_10
{
	color: #696969;
	font-size: 10px;
}

span.t_00_10
{
	color: #000000;
	font-size: 10px; 
}

span.t_3D_10
{
	color: #3d3d3d;
	font-size: 10px; 
}

span.t_26_10
{
	color: #DA2626;
	font-size: 10px;
} 

span.t_73_11
{
	color: #064267;
	font-size: 12px; 
}

span.t_39_11
{
	color: #399457;
	font-size: 11px; 
}

span.t_ff_11
{
	color: #ffffff;
	font-size: 11px; 
}

span.t_73_12
{
	color: #007336;
	font-size: 12px; 
}

span.t_00_12
{
	color: #000000;
	font-size: 12px; 
}

span.t_00_14
{
	color: #000000;
	font-size: 14px; 
}

span.t_39_14
{
	color: #399457;
	font-size: 14px; 
}

span.t_4E_14
{
 color: #4E4E4E;
 font-size: 14px;
}

span.t_99_16
{
 color: #808080;
 font-size: 16px;
}

span.t_ff_28
{
 color: #ffffff;
 font-size: 28px;
}

input.search_input
{
	border: 1px solid #BCBCBC;
	background: #ffffff;
	width: 125px;
	height: 20px;	
}

input.btn2
{
  height: 20px;
  vertical-align: middle;
  background: url(/img/site/btn_2_bginput.gif) repeat-x bottom; 
  border: 0px;
  color: #074368;
  font-size: 14px;
  font-weight: bold;
}

input.txt
{
 width  : 98%;
 border: 1px solid #C8D0DB;
 background: #ffffff;
 height: 20px;	
}

input.error
{
 width  : 100%;
 border: 1px solid #DA2626;
 background: #FADEDE;
 height: 20px;	
}

input.sub_start
{
 width  : 98%;
 border: 1px solid #BCBCBC;
 background: #ffffff;
 height: 20px;	
 color: #D7D9D8;
 font-size: 12px;
 vertical-align:center;
}

input.subscribe
{
 width  : 98%;
 border: 1px solid #BCBCBC;
 background: #ffffff;
 height: 20px;	
 font-size: 14px;
 color: #000000;;
 vertical-align:center;
}

select.txt
{
 width  : 100%;
 border: 1px solid #BCBCBC;
 background: #ffffff;
 height: 20px;	
}

textarea.txt
{ 
 border: 1px solid #C8D0DB;
 background: #ffffff; 
 width: 98%; 
 height: 100px;
}

textarea.error
{ 
 border: 1px solid #DA2626;
 background: #FADEDE; 
 width: 99%; 
 height: 100px;
}

legend 
{
 padding-left  :5px;
 padding-right :5px; 
}

fieldset
{
 border  : 1px solid #D8D8D8; 
}

iframe {width: 100%; }

#jtvGoogleSearch1 
{
	width: 581px;
	height: 500px;
}

.d_hw
{
	height:0px;
	width:0px;
	overflow:hidden;
}

.nunde
{
	text-decoration:none;
}

.nunde:hover
{
	text-decoration:underline;
}

span.txt_18_ba
{
	color:#BAC6CF;
	font-family:arial;
	font-size:18px;
}

span.txt_14_18  {
color:#184AA2;
font-family:arial;
font-size:14px;
}

span.txt_13_00 {
color:#000000;
font-family:arial;
font-size:13px;
}

span.txt_18_18  {
color:#184AA2;
font-family:arial;
font-size:18px;
}

span.txt_12_4f {
color:#4F4F4F;
font-family:arial;
font-size:12px;
}

span.txt_12_18  {
color:#184AA2;
font-family:arial;
font-size:12px;
}

input.txt {
background:none repeat scroll 0 0 #FFFFFF;
border:1px solid #BBC7D0;
color:#4F4F4F;
font-family:arial;
font-size:12px;
height:20px;
vertical-align:middle;
}

input.txt_a {
background:none repeat scroll 0 0 #FFFFFF;
border:1px solid #BBC7D0;
color:#4F4F4F;
font-family:arial;
font-size:12px;
vertical-align:middle;
}

input.btn  {
background:none repeat scroll 0 0 #B5C2CC;
border:0 solid #B5C2CC;
color:#FFFFFF;
font-family:arial;
font-size:12px;
height:20px;
vertical-align:middle;
}
/* --------- Paginarea ---------  */
td.paging {padding: 5px;}
/* ---end------ Paginarea ---------  */
